✅ Is It Legal to Fire an Employee Without Notice in India?
The answer? It depends! Under the Industrial Disputes Act, 1947, and various state-specific labour laws, an employer cannot terminate an employee without proper notice, unless:
🔹 The employee is on probation – No notice required in many cases. 📜
🔹 The contract allows immediate termination – Check your employment agreement! 🚨
🔹 The termination is for misconduct – But due process is a must! ⚠️
🔹 The company is undergoing retrenchment or closure – Certain rules apply. 🔄

📝 How Much Notice Period is Required?
📌 Private Sector Jobs – Typically 30-90 days, as per the contract.
📌 Government Jobs – Strict disciplinary procedures before termination.
📌 Contract Workers – As per the terms of the employment contract.
📌 Probation Period – Can be terminated immediately unless the contract states otherwise.

❌ When is Termination WITHOUT Notice ILLEGAL?
⚠️ If the employment contract requires notice but it is ignored.
⚠️ If termination is based on discrimination (gender, caste, religion, etc.).
⚠️ If no reason or proper justification is given.
⚠️ If labour laws protecting certain categories of employees are violated.

🔥 What Can an Employee Do If Illegally Terminated?
✔ Review the Employment Contract – Check for notice period clauses.
✔ Demand a Written Explanation – Employers must provide valid reasons.
✔ File a Complaint with the Labour Commissioner – Seek legal intervention.
✔ Claim Compensation or Damages – If wrongful termination is proven.
